Ingredients
– 1 cup wild rice
– 1 lb sausage (Italian or breakfast sausage, casings removed)
– 1 medium onion, diced
– 2 cloves garlic, minced
– 1 cup chopped celery
– 1 cup sliced mushrooms
– 1 cup chicken broth
– 1 cup cream or half-and-half
– 1 cup shredded cheese (cheddar or a blend)
– 1 teaspoon dried thyme
– 1 teaspoon paprika
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
Step-by-Step Instructions
Creating your Wild Rice and Sausage Casserole is straightforward. Follow these steps for a delicious meal:
1. Preheat Your Oven: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) so it’s ready for baking.
2. Cook the Wild Rice: Rinse the wild rice under cold water. In a pot, combine the wild rice with 2 cups of water. Bring to a boil, then reduce to a simmer and cover. Cook for about 40-45 minutes, until the rice is tender.
3. Brown the Sausage: In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ium heat. Add the sausage and cook until browned, breaking it up with a wooden spoon.
4. Add Vegetables: Once the sausage is browned, add the onion, garlic, celery, and mushrooms. Cook until the vegetables are tender, approximately 5-7 minutes.
5. Combine Ingredients: In a large bowl, combine the cooked wild rice, sausage mixture, chicken broth, cream, shredded cheese, thyme, paprika, salt, and pepper.
6. Transfer to Baking Dish: Pour the mixture into a greased 9×13 inch baking dish, spreading it evenly.
7. Bake the Casserole: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 30-35 minutes until the cheese is bubbly and golden.
8. Let it Rest: Remove from the oven and allow the casserole to sit for about 10 minutes before serving. This resting time helps the flavors meld together beautifully.

Freezing and Storage
– Storage: Keep leftovers in an airtight container in the refrigerator. The casserole should stay fresh for about 3-4 days.
– Freezing: You can freeze the casserole for long-term storage. Wrap it tightly in plastic wrap and then in foil; it can last up to 3 months. Reheat directly from frozen, adding extra time to the baking time.

Frequently Asked Questions
What other vegetables can I add to the casserole?
You can add bell peppers, zucchini, or carrots to give it more color and flavor.
Can I use brown rice instead of wild rice?
Yes, but note that brown rice will require a different cooking time. Follow the package instructions for best results.
Is this dish gluten-free?
Yes, this recipe is gluten-free if you choose gluten-free sausage.
Can I prepare this casserole ahead of time?
Absolutely! You can assemble the casserole the night before, cover it, and refrigerate it until you’re ready to bake.
How can I make it more cheesy?
Feel free to increase the amount of cheese. You can also mix in a variety of cheeses like mozzarella and gouda for a richer flavor.
